Outlook Connects to Microsoft 365 Instead of EnGuard

Outlook by default will always try to connect to Microsoft 365 Servers, instead of EnGuard Servers.

This tutorial will show you how to configure Outlook to bypass Microsoft 365 servers and connect directly to EnGuard Servers.

 

Step 1: Download this file to your computer, the following keys will be added to your registry:

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Office\16.0\Outlook\AutoDiscover\ExcludeExplicitO365Endpoint
(This key will make Outlook skip the autodiscover lookup to Microsoft 365 servers)

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Office\16.0\Outlook\AutoDiscover\ExcludeHttpsRootDomain
(This key will make Outlook skip the autodiscover lookup to https://yourdomain.com/autodiscover/autodiscover.xml)

HKEY_CURRENT_USER\SOFTWARE\Microsoft\Office\16.0\Outlook\AutoDiscover\PreferLocalXML
(This key will force Outlook use a local file that points to EnGuard servers instead of using autodiscover)
